Lake O'Donnell gets much water; the month with most of the rain is March while August is mostly the driest month. All through the summertime at Lake O'Donnell highs are commonly in the 80's; the overnight is somewhat colder of course, frequently in the 60's. Daytime highs during the winter are in the 40's while Lake O'Donnell nighttime low temperatures throughout the wintertime are in the 20's. This lake is so wonderful.
